The release of The Lake House DLC for Alan Wake 2 on October 22, 2024, was accompanied by a major Anniversary Update (often referred to in version logs as v1.2.x) that introduced significant quality-of-life improvements and technical features. The Lake House DLC Overview

This expansion is a survival horror crossover with the Control universe.

Protagonist: Players control FBC Agent Kiran Estevez instead of Alan or Saga.

Setting: A Federal Bureau of Control facility at Cauldron Lake that has descended into "paranatural phenomena".

New Enemies: Introduces Painted Shadows, hostile entities that move through paintings and are immune to standard firearms.

New Weapon: The Black Rock Launcher, which must be charged before firing and is the primary tool for defeating Painted Shadows. Anniversary Update (v1.2.x) Features

The free update released alongside the DLC added various gameplay and accessibility options:

Technical Enhancements: Added support for PS5 Pro graphical upgrades and DualSense haptic feedback improvements.

Accessibility & "Cheat" Modes: New toggles for infinite ammo, one-shot kills, and invulnerability to help players focus on the story.

Gameplay Assists: Added axis inversion for both horizontal and vertical camera movement and DualSense motion control support. Essential DLC Walkthrough Tips

Alan Wake 2 Update 1.2.7 serves as a vital technical patch released by Remedy Entertainment on December 16, 2024, primarily focused on PS5 Pro optimization and critical bug fixes for The Lake House DLC.

The "RUNE" designation specifically refers to a widely circulated full release of the game including all updates and DLC, commonly used in PC gaming circles. Key Technical Enhancements in Update v1.2.7

This update significantly improves the visual experience for high-end hardware, particularly for the PS5 Pro:

Balanced Graphics Mode: A new mode for 120Hz displays that targets 40 FPS. It bridges the gap between Quality and Performance modes, offering ray-tracing features at a higher resolution.

PSSR Support: Players can now toggle PlayStation Spectral Super Resolution (PSSR) on or off to refine image sharpness and stability.

Ray Tracing Refinement: Performance and Quality modes were adjusted to reduce visual noise and improve frame rate consistency.

Mega Geometry Tech: For PC users, previous updates integrated NVIDIA RTX Mega Geometry, but v1.2.7 continues to polish stability across high-end GPUs like the RTX 4090. Critical Fixes for "The Lake House" DLC

The Lake House is the final expansion for Alan Wake 2, occurring parallel to the main story and following FBC Agent Kiran Estevez. Update 1.2.7 addresses several launch-period issues:

Collectible Bug Fixes: Resolved an issue where manuscript pages in Saga's Mind Place displayed incorrect text.

Audio Restoration: Fixed missing audio in specific video collectibles, such as the "Welcome to the Lake House" video.

Navigation Stability: Addressed a bug where the "Locate Your Team on Floor -1" objective could disappear after loading a save on Floor -2. Alan Wake 2: The Lake House DLC - Explained
